1. Virtual Bookkeeping

๐Ÿ’ฐ Average Pay: $20โ€“$50/hour
๐Ÿ“Œ Where to Sign Up: Bookkeeper Launch, Upwork, Fiverr, Belay

๐Ÿ“Œ Job Description

Virtual bookkeepers help businesses keep track of their finances by managing income, expenses, invoices, and reports. Youโ€™ll use software like QuickBooks, FreshBooks, or Xero to stay organized. Many small businesses prefer to outsource bookkeeping, making this a great work-from-home opportunity.

๐Ÿ“Œ What to Expect

โœ… No accounting degree required, but basic financial knowledge is a plus.
โœ… You may need to take a bookkeeping course to build credibility.
โœ… Youโ€™ll need to market your services to find clients (freelance platforms help!).

โœ… Pros:
โœ”๏ธ High demand for small businesses
โœ”๏ธ Can work with multiple clients for higher earnings
โœ”๏ธ Flexible work hours

โŒ Cons:
โŒ Learning curve if you’re new to bookkeeping
โŒ Requires software knowledge and attention to detail


2. Remote Customer Service Representative

๐Ÿ’ฐ Average Pay: $15โ€“$25/hour
๐Ÿ“Œ Where to Sign Up: Amazon Jobs, Apple At-Home Advisor, American Express, LiveOps

๐Ÿ“Œ Job Description

Work from home as a customer service rep, assisting customers through chat, email, or phone calls. Youโ€™ll troubleshoot issues, answer questions, and provide support for a company’s products or services.

๐Ÿ“Œ What to Expect

โœ… Training is usually provided, so prior experience isn’t always necessary.
โœ… Youโ€™ll need a quiet home office, a headset, and a stable internet connection.
โœ… Work schedules may include nights, weekends, and holidays.

โœ… Pros:
โœ”๏ธ Reliable income with established companies
โœ”๏ธ Paid training and employee benefits (for some companies)
โœ”๏ธ No degree required

โŒ Cons:
โŒ Requires patience when dealing with frustrated customers
โŒ Some jobs have strict schedules and performance metrics


3. Online Tutoring

๐Ÿ’ฐ Average Pay: $20โ€“$80/hour
๐Ÿ“Œ Where to Sign Up: VIPKid, Wyzant, TutorMe, Chegg Tutors

๐Ÿ“Œ Job Description

Online tutors teach subjects like math, science, English, or test prep to students of all ages. Some platforms focus on teaching English to non-native speakers, while others let you tutor in specialized subjects.

๐Ÿ“Œ What to Expect

โœ… English tutoring (ESL) is in high demand, especially for students in China, Korea, and Japan.
โœ… Some platforms require a bachelorโ€™s degree, while others accept native English speakers with teaching experience.
โœ… Youโ€™ll often need a webcam, microphone, and quiet environment.

โœ… Pros:
โœ”๏ธ High pay, especially for in-demand subjects
โœ”๏ธ Flexible scheduleโ€”set your own hours
โœ”๏ธ Rewarding work helping students succeed

โŒ Cons:
โŒ Irregular income, as bookings depend on student demand
โŒ Time zone differences can mean early morning or late-night sessions


4. Freelance Writing & Blogging

๐Ÿ’ฐ Average Pay: $30โ€“$100 per article
๐Ÿ“Œ Where to Sign Up: Upwork, Freelancer, ProBlogger Jobs, Medium

๐Ÿ“Œ Job Description

Freelance writers create blog posts, articles, product descriptions, and web content for businesses and websites. Some writers also make money through their own blogs using advertising, sponsored posts, and affiliate marketing.

๐Ÿ“Œ What to Expect

โœ… You donโ€™t need a degree, but strong writing skills are essential.
โœ… You can specialize in tech, health, finance, travel, or any niche to increase demand.
โœ… Blogging takes time to generate passive income, but freelance writing offers quick earnings.

โœ… Pros:
โœ”๏ธ Work on topics you enjoy
โœ”๏ธ No degree requiredโ€”just good writing skills
โœ”๏ธ Potential for passive income if you start your own blog

โŒ Cons:
โŒ Can take time to build a steady client base
โŒ Writing consistently requires discipline and creativity


5. Selling Printables on Etsy

๐Ÿ’ฐ Potential Earnings: $200โ€“$5,000+/month (passive income)
๐Ÿ“Œ Where to Sell: Etsy, Gumroad, Creative Market

๐Ÿ“Œ Job Description

Create and sell digital downloads like planners, worksheets, checklists, invitations, or wall art. Customers buy and print them at home, meaning you donโ€™t have to worry about shipping or inventory!

๐Ÿ“Œ What to Expect

โœ… Youโ€™ll need design skillsโ€”use Canva, Adobe Illustrator, or Photoshop to create high-quality printables.
โœ… Marketing is key! Etsy SEO, Pinterest, and social media help attract buyers.
โœ… Once uploaded, printables can sell repeatedly, generating passive income.

โœ… Pros:
โœ”๏ธ No need to ship physical products
โœ”๏ธ Scalable passive income potential
โœ”๏ธ Fun and creative work

โŒ Cons:
โŒ Competitive marketโ€”standout designs are essential
โŒ Learning curve for design tools and Etsy SEO
